Souček & Coufal | We've had so many incredible memories together

Tomáš, when we spoke this week, you used the word ‘warrior’ - a word that a lot of the fans use - but there's more than one word for Vlad?

TS: “I see that in every training session that he's one (a warrior). He’s a warrior all the time.

“When we are together in the same team in training, we always win, but when we are against each other, it's, for me, the biggest game of all time because I have a competitor against me.

“If we go to play table tennis or padel, he's also a competitor. He's a winner and wants to win all the time.

“If he doesn't win, he gets angry, which is normal, and the next time he will do his best to win for the team.

“This is the most important thing about him, but I could be here a long time talking about his attributes, and it's not about the character; it's about the quality on the ball.

“I think it's an honour for me to play next to him.”

VC: “I absolutely agree with what Tomáš said because I have the same feeling when I play against him in training. We have the same mentality. We hate losing. I really hate losing.

“When he beats me, I'm so angry. I don't speak with him on the pitch, and then I need to calm down, and in the changing room, we are again best friends.

“It's the mentality we have that brought us here and why we've been such a successful team as we try to spread this mentality to the changing room and everything.”
